Transaction 833edc365f31b7687ed299e5605cfa3e4ae35aaa308e472499c2714a49deefca
1 Input
1 Output
-
833edc365f31b7687ed299e5605cfa3e4ae35aaa308e472499c2714a49deefca:0
- value
- 683869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b75041db409d385e586b644c4546b55461465cb8 OP_EQUAL
- address
- 3JQHj28f8tU5PbTYkipu7rRrPD7tBeMwi8